  4. The highest Income Limit for a low income, 3-person family, in Florida is $78,150 in Monroe County. The lowest Income Limit for a low income, 3-person family, is $46,250 in Bradford County, DeSoto County, and 16 others. Florida ( $56,416) has a 10.5% lower Income Limit for low income, 3-person household, than the average of the US ( $63,026 ).
